AFU advanced west of Verbove by entering a part of the infantry trenches behind the anti-tank ditches. If they can advance southward, RU defensive positions west of the infantry trench become untenable and heavy armor can be transferred in, making the anti-tank ditch useless. The Ukrainian Army took additional terrain in the direction of Verbove today. The map compares the frontlines from yesterday with today. |

The director of development of the information and consulting company Defense Express, Valery Ryabikh, said that the pressure of the Armed Forces on Russian positions in Bakhmut forces Russia to transfer reserves to this direction from other fronts He announced this on the air of the "Espresso" TV channel. "If we talk about the general situation in the Bakhmut direction, the city of Bakhmut continues to be the place where the enemy continues to invest more and more reserves. It should also be noted that the active actions of Ukrainian units in the South force the Russians to constantly transfer reserves to this direction. The idea of the Ukrainian of the military leadership is to constantly put pressure on the Russians in the Bakhmut direction, which will make it impossible to develop their offensive actions. In particular, in the Lymano-Kupian direction," Ryabih explained. The military expert added that the Armed Forces continue the difficult and methodical work of grinding Russian reserves in the Bakhmut direction. "The situation of the Russians under Bakhmut is such that they have been forced to transfer forces and reserves there for a long time in order to hold positions in the city. Since the collapse of the front in this direction could lead to an even greater retreat of the Russian army. Therefore, they are constantly saturating this area with reserves. The last for weeks, there was no information about major advances of our units near Bakhmut. However, the Defense Forces carry out difficult and methodical work and occupy more advantageous positions for further advancement. The Armed Forces of Ukraine daily grind the reserves that Russia has transferred and continues to transfer to the Bakhmut direction," he added. **CIVILIAN WARNING** "The UN International Commission to Investigate Violations in Ukraine has not yet come to the conclusion that genocide is taking place in the country. This is how the head of the UN Independent International Commission to Investigate Violations in Ukraine, Eric Möse, answered the question of a Radio Liberty journalist. According to him, the commission does not have sufficient available evidence: "You remember that this is a question of intent, the intent of the criminals. There must be a "need" to destroy a certain group. And such destruction, according to the Convention, must be physical or biological." However, he says that the investigation in Ukraine will continue. At the same time, he emphasized that the commission discovered a large number of war crimes. Regarding two topics - torture and attacks on Ukraine's energy infrastructure - "there are signs that this could be a crime against humanity""

"The New York Times writes (NOTE there is a paywall: https://www.nytimes.com/2023/09/04/w...in-russia.html) that Russian General Sergei Surovikin, detained after the Wagner PMC mutiny, has been released. He was previously believed to be in custody. The newspaper's sources say that this happened three days after the plane carrying Yevgeny Prigozhin crashed on August 23. The general allegedly retained his rank, but no longer has "career prospects" in the army. Ksenia Sobchak wrote about Surovikin's release yesterday, posting a photo of the general with his wife. ◾️After Prigozhin's failed mutiny, Western media wrote that Surovikin knew about the preparations for the uprising. At the time, he was the deputy commander of Russian troops in Ukraine, and after the rebellion, he disappeared from the public eye."
